University of Madras - Syllabus of Bachelor of Science (BSc) Statistics - Semester V - Major VII - Time Series, Index Numbers and Official Statistics

UNIVERSITY OF MADRAS
B.Sc. DEGREE COURSE IN STATISTICS
SEMESTER SYSTEM WITH CREDITS
(Effective from the Academic Year 2003-2004)

SYLLABUS

Semester V - Major VII - Time Series, Index Numbers and Official Statistics

UNIT - 1:

Time series - Concept - Components of time Series - Additive and multiplicative models - Measurement of trend - Moving average method - Least square method.

UNIT - 2:

Measurement of seasonal variations - Simple average method - Ratio to trend method - Ratio to moving average method - Link relative method - Variate Difference method.

UNIT - 3:

Index Numbers - uses, classification of index numbers - Problems in the construction of index numbers - Methods of constructing index numbers - Unweighted index numbers - weighted index numbers.

UNIT - 4:

Quantity index numbers - Fixed and chain base index numbers - Optimum test for index numbers - Time reversal test - factor reversal test - cost of living index numbers.

UNIT - 5:

Official Statistics: Statistical System in India CSO and NSSO and its functions - Present structure of the Indian statistical system - Functions of a statistical system - Agricultural statistics - Industrial statistics - Trade statistics - Labour statistics - transport and Communication statistics.
